DMV Nevada
 
Is registering in Nevada a difficult process? The car has never been registered and doesn't have an MSO, but I do have all the receipts.

ST 09-22-2003 08:40 PM

The best thing to do is call your local DMV and they'll tell you what you need to bring in. As far as emissions go, that's determined by the year of the block. Any motor that's pre 1968 requires a yearly visual inspection to verify but then it is emissions excempt.

TERRY M KRYSTOFIAK 09-24-2003 10:05 PM

ST,
I LIVE IN THE NORTHERN PART OF NEVADA. SMOG CHECKS DEPEND ON THE COUNTY. DOUGLAS, DOES NOT REQUIRE THEM. WASHOE, CLARK, AND CARSON DO, BUT SOME OF THE SMALLER DO NOT.
